About Sirona Sirona care & health is a Community Interest Company committed to providing local communities with a range of high-quality specialist health and social care. For us, it’s about the personal approach; we take pride in what we do and deliver the high standard of care that we’d expect for ourselves and our families. Sirona care & health provides services to children and adults across Bristol, North Somerset and South Gloucestershire. We work closely with other agencies to provide care and support where it is needed and to ensure that appropriate actions are taken in response to an allegation/incident of a child or adult at risk.

**Communication and Relationships**

Presents a calm and professional approach to clients, carers, external partners, colleagues and visitors at all times. **Ensures that sensitive and confidential information is appropriately protected when stored and transmitted. When dealing with information regarding adult and or child abuse the post holder is exposed indirectly to information which may be distressing**
Provides information and advice to a range of internal and external contacts, delivering a high level of customer service using electronic, telephone, written and other channels of communication. The content to be communicated may be sensitive or complex. *
Communicates tactfully with callers and visitors to deal with enquiries where there may be barriers to understanding. Proactively trouble-shoots unresolved queries and documents complaints for resolution. Date agreed complete to be added in here and Version number *

Deals with confidential information sensitively and professionally. **Receives and directs visitors to own and other services/departments appropriately. ** Composes own letters, representing the organisation in a professional way.

**Responsibilities for patient/client care**

Contributes to delivering a comprehensive high-quality service to all clients through administrative support and customer service.

**Analysis and Judgement**

Makes assessments and judgements about how best to resolve issues such as conflicting diary/clinic appointments or patient/client queries, escalating to an appropriate colleague where necessary. **Prioritises own workload and oversees the workload management of others, to meet team/service/department requirements. ** Sorts and distributes incoming and outgoing mail in a timely and accurate manner.

**Planning and Organisation**

Plans workloads for self and supports others to ensure deadlines are met or renegot iated, and a high standard of service is provided. Diary management of self and team. **Organises meetings/events/appointments, using electronic diaries, and liaises with others to meet the needs of the business. This may include booking venues/equipment and ordering refreshments/catering, using the most costeffective methods. Collates agenda items from participants. ** May act as the lead for an administrative process or series of events/meetings.

**Policy and Service Development**

Follows all policies and procedures relating to own work/employment and that of the service/department. Proposes improvements and changes to policies and contributes to the development of the service/department. **Take responsibility checking, and in conjunction with the safeguarding team, the updating and development of the Safeguarding web pages.**
Working with the named lead and Head of safeguarding to develop and review new team processes and service requirements

**Managerial**

Uses and maintains physical and financial resources carefully and cost-effectively, including equipment and supplies. May be responsible for petty cash/valuables, stationery and/or stock control. May order goods and services, using electronic systems, and check monetary claims for accuracy (e.g. travel and timesheets). **Assists, advises and/or trains new or less experienced colleagues and may provide day to day supervision to others. Checks colleagues’ work for quality assurance. ** Manages information in a range of ways including maintaining databases and setting up spreadsheets, text processing (including audio-typing in some posts), sensitive and confidential handling of paper-based and electronic data
(including patient/client data) and electronic filing. **Collates and extracts data and statistics to produce reports/charts (e.g. for performance data and board reports).**

Takes and transcribes formal minutes for service/departmental meetings.
